Learning Goals
Students will be able to explain how the displacement of a spring at rest is related to the mass of the object on the spring (which is called Hooke's Law).
Students will be able to use the displacement of a spring at rest to determine the mass of unknown objects.
Students will be able to explain how the displacement of a spring at rest is related to the acceleration of gravity of the planet the spring is on.
Students will be able to use the displacement of a spring at rest to determine the acceleration of gravity of an unknown planet.
